Technical Partner AMD Congratulates Ferrari’s Michael Schumacher On His Record Setting Sixth Driving Title
SUNNYVALE, CA --
10/12/2003 --
On the day that saw the greatest record in Formula One racing fall, AMD (NYSE: AMD) congratulates Ferrari’s extraordinary driver Michael Schumacher on his history-making sixth consecutive World Championship. Schumacher, who also holds the record for the most Grand Prix victories, surpasses legendary driver Juan Manuel Fangio’s record of five driving titles.
In addition to Schumacher’s record setting performance, Ferrari also wrapped up their fifth consecutive constructor’s crown, solidifying their position as the premier racing team in the sport of Formula One.
AMD, a sponsor of the Ferrari racing team since 2002, is also a Technical Partner supplying the team with the latest in technology; including AMD Athlon™ 64 FX processor-based computer systems utilizing AMD64 technology.
